These brussels sprouts are made extra special because they're smashed and roasted with parmesan, olive oil, salt, and garlic powder. Each bite is a delicious flavor bomb!
Trim the bottom of each brussels sprout and peel away the first layer of leaves. That’s where you usually see the dirt and any brown sprouts.
Add brussels sprouts to a pot of boiling water and cook for 8 to 10 minutes or until sprouts are tender.
Drain well and pat with a paper towel to remove any excess water from the leaves.
Place dried sprouts in a single layer on a parchment paper covered baking sheet. Leave a little room in between each. Use a potato masher or fork to gently smash each brussels sprout.
Drizzle olive oil on brussels sprouts.
Sprinkle parmesan, salt, and garlic powder on the top of each.
Place in the oven and bake for 20 to 25 minutes or until brussels sprouts are as crispy as you like.
